Advantages NEP 2020 offers to B.Tech students

The introduction of the National Education Policy (NEP) 2020 has brought transformative changes in the Indian education system, especially benefiting B.Tech students by making engineering education more flexible, multidisciplinary, and aligned with global standards. For B.Tech aspirants and students, these reforms open up new academic and career opportunities while fostering a more holistic and industry-relevant learning environment.
Flexibility in subject choice and multidisciplinary learning
One of the most significant advantages of NEP 2020 for B.Tech students is the removal of rigid subject prerequisites.
Traditionally, admission to engineering programs required students to have studied Physics and Mathematics in their 12th standard. The NEP 2020 allows students to enter B.Tech or B.E. programs with a broader range of subjects. They include Computer Science, Biotechnology, Agriculture, Business Studies, Entrepreneurship, and more, besides Physics and Mathematics.
This flexibility encourages students from diverse academic backgrounds to pursue engineering, broadening the talent pool and fostering multidisciplinary education. Students can now combine engineering with humanities, management, or sciences, promoting innovative thinking and problem-solving skills essential for modern technological challenges.
Introduction of bridge courses
To support students who enter engineering without traditional subjects like Physics and Mathematics, NEP mandates the introduction of bridge courses in these foundational areas during the initial semesters.
This ensures that all students, regardless of their prior academic background, develop a strong conceptual base necessary for engineering studies.
These bridge courses help level the playing field and reduce dropout rates by providing tailored academic support, thereby enhancing students' confidence and competence in core engineering subjects.
Emphasis on multidisciplinary and holistic education
The NEP 2020 promotes a multidisciplinary approach, allowing engineering students to study a variety of subjects, including arts, humanities, and social sciences. This diverse educational experience fosters creativity, critical thinking, and adaptability—skills that are essential in the rapidly evolving technology industry.
For example, a B.Tech student specialising in Artificial Intelligence can also study psychology or cognitive science, enhancing their understanding of human cognition and improving AI algorithms. This holistic education prepares students not just as engineers but as innovators and leaders capable of addressing complex real-world problems.
Academic Bank of Credits (ABC)
NEP 2020 introduces the concept of an Academic Bank of Credits, allowing students to earn and accumulate credits from different institutions and programs. This system offers greater flexibility in course selection and pacing, enabling students to customise their learning paths and explore interdisciplinary subjects without losing academic progress. For B.Tech students, this allows them to take courses from other universities or online platforms, thereby enriching their knowledge and skills while pursuing their degree.
Focus on research and innovation
NEP 2020 emphasises strengthening research culture at the undergraduate level. Engineering colleges are encouraged to integrate research and innovation into the curriculum, enabling students to engage in hands-on projects, internships, and industry collaborations early in their academic journey.
This exposure equips B.Tech students with practical skills and a problem-solving mindset, making them more industry-ready and competitive in the global job market.
Inclusion of emerging technologies
To keep pace with technological advancements, NEP 2020 mandates the inclusion of emerging and futuristic technologies such as Artificial Intelligence, Data Science, Robotics, and Cybersecurity in the engineering curriculum. This ensures that students are trained in cutting-edge fields, preparing them for future career opportunities and innovation-driven roles. Institutions are required to offer at least one course related to emerging technologies, fostering continuous learning and adaptability among students.
Improved Quality and Accreditation
The policy mandates uniform accreditation and quality standards for both public and private institutions, ensuring that engineering education adheres to high academic and industry standards nationwide. This helps students gain degrees that are recognised nationally and internationally, enhancing their employability and prospects for higher education abroad.
Greater autonomy and flexibility for institutions
The new policy provides higher education institutions with more autonomy to create curricula, implement new courses, and innovate teaching methods that align with industry needs and student interests.. This flexibility enables engineering colleges to stay updated with technological trends and tailor programs that better serve student aspirations.
Integrated and accelerated degree programs
The policy promotes integrated undergraduate and postgraduate programs, allowing students to complete their B.Tech and M.Tech degrees in a shorter duration if desired. This reduces the time and financial strain on students while allowing them to enter the workforce or research fields more quickly.
Focus on skill development and employability
NEP 2020 emphasises vocational education and skill development alongside traditional academics. Engineering students develop essential skills in entrepreneurship, communication, and critical thinking, which are crucial for success in the global job market.
Promotion of online and digital learning
In response to recent global challenges, NEP 2020 encourages the use of online education and digital platforms to supplement traditional learning. This hybrid approach provides B.Tech students with access to a vast array of resources, expert lectures, and collaborative tools, enhancing learning flexibility and reach.
Focus on equity and inclusion
NEP 2020 aims to make technical education more accessible to underrepresented and disadvantaged groups through scholarships, reservations, and support programs. This democratisation of education ensures that talented students from all backgrounds can pursue engineering careers, contributing to a diverse and inclusive workforce2.
Conclusion
The National Education Policy 2020 marks a historic shift in Indian higher education, particularly benefiting B.Tech students by providing greater flexibility, multidisciplinary learning opportunities, enhanced research exposure, and alignment with emerging technologies. It fosters a more inclusive, innovative, and globally competitive educational environment that prepares engineering graduates to excel in a rapidly changing world.
With these reforms, B.Tech students can expect a more personalised, skill-oriented, and future-ready education that not only equips them with technical knowledge but also nurtures creativity, critical thinking, and lifelong learning abilities essential for success in the 21st century.

From Turkish rockets to drones, Bangladesh's anti-India kill chain doctrine is complete as part of 'Pakistan plan' of India's enemies

New Delhi: India's enemies have started giving military help to Bangladesh on the lines of Pakistan. The military modernization plan 'Forces Goal 2030' on which the Bangladesh Army was working for the last one and a half decade has now reached a decisive turn. Under this plan, Bangladesh has fully inducted the Turkish-made TRG-300 Kaplan guided multiple launch rocket system and Bayraktar TB2 drone into active service. What are the features of Turkish weapons? The Bangladesh Army signed its first historic contract for the TRG-300/230 surface-to-surface tactical ballistic missile system developed by Turkey's Roketsan in 2019. By June 2021, the first batteries of the TRG-300 system began arriving in Bangladesh. Turkey has since made continuous deliveries to the Bangladesh Army, including an estimated 18 or more launchers, reload trucks, mobile command posts and supporting logistics vehicles. The system is capable of carrying a high-explosive warhead weighing up to 190 kg, which can cause deadly devastation in enemy territory through steel ball submunitions. What is Bangladesh's 'kill chain' doctrine? The INS/GNSS dual guidance system of the C4ISR i.e. Command, Control, Communications, Computers, Intelligence, Surveillance and Reconnaissance Support System enables it to hit targets with accuracy within 10 meters. Not only this, it has also been strongly designed against GPS jamming and electronic warfare, which makes it a unique and futuristic weapon in South Asia. Bangladesh is believed to have created a 'kill chain' network by integrating these systems. The kill chain network was most discussed during the recent India-Pakistan conflict, when many defense experts along with China claimed that with the help of China, the Pakistan Air Force had created a 'kill chain' network against Indian fighter planes. TB2 drones from Turkey According to the report, along with the Kaplan rocket system, Bangladesh has also purchased 12 Bayraktar TB2 MALE (Medium Altitude Long Endurance) drones from Turkey, six of which have already come into operation from 2023 and the delivery of the remaining six is ​​being completed in 2025. These drones have been deployed in the ISR regiments of the army and they also work to identify ground targets, send real-time data and rocket or missile guidance when needed. India's warning to Bangladesh In 2024, the Indian Army had warned the Bangladesh Army that if its Bayraktar TB-2 drones even reach close to the sensitive border areas of Meghalaya, Tripura or Mizoram, they would be shot down. At the same time, a senior Indian military officer had said that 'under the permanent SOP, no drone is allowed to fly within 10 kilometers of the India-Bangladesh border.' According to a report, a Bangladesh TB2 drone flew very close to Indian airspace in the Meghalaya-Tripura region, which had issued a security alert. This drone was launched from Dhaka's Tejgaon Airbase and was being operated by the 67th ISR Battalion of the Bangladesh Army. This incident shows that the presence of these new weapons is not just technical but is also affecting the regional strategic balance.

Mahindra XUV 3XO slated for an update. Teased ahead of launch

Mahindra has hinted that the XUV 3XO is slated for an update. Check Offers Mahindra, in a teaser video on its social media channel, has teased the upcoming updated version of the XUV 3XO sub-compact SUV. The upcoming Mahindra XUV 3XO is expected to receive a new variant. The teaser video gave us a glimpse of that. Despite being a short video, the latest teaser has revealed a few key differences. The upcoming updated version of the Mahindra XUV 3XO will come with a fresh set of alloy wheels, possibly all blacked out to don a sportier vibe. Besides the black alloy wheels, the sub-compact SUV will get a panoramic sunroof, an electric vehicle-themed front grille and a Red-Black dual-tone exterior paint. Also Read : Upcoming cars in India While initially, it was thought that Mahindra would introduce a facelifted iteration of the XUV 3XO, the sub-compact SUV is not up for a major makeover. However, a new variant is expected to be added to the lineup, which will further enhance its appeal to customers and allow buyers to select from a wider range of options for the SUV. Mahindra has not revealed when it will launch the new variant, but expect it to be launched soon in an attempt to capitalise on the growing demand for SUVs. Mahindra XUV 3XO is placed in a segment that sees one of the toughest rivalries in the Indian passenger vehicle market. This same segment has models like Tata Nexon, Hyundai Venue, Skoda Kylaq, Maruti Suzuki Brezza, among others. Upon launch, the new variant of the XUV 3XO will further strengthen the SUV's case against the competitors. Meanwhile, Mahindra is also working on an updated version of the XUV400 EV, which will essentially come as an all-electric version of the XUV 3XO. As the test mules have been spotted, despite the camouflage, they have revealed that the upcoming electric SUV will sport a design similar to the XUV 3XO. In that case, it will be a major departure from the design philosophy of the current XUV400 sports. Check out Upcoming Cars in India 2025, Best SUVs in India. UK engineering team arrives in Kerala to repair stranded F-35 jet

After remaining stranded here for about a month following a technical issue, a British Royal Navy fighter jet was on Sunday moved to a designated facility for British engineers to assess it, airport sources here said. An engineering team from the UK arrived at the international airport here on Sunday to assess and repair the British Royal Navy F-35B Lightning fighter jet which made an emergency landing at the airport nearly a month ago. A British High Commission spokesperson confirmed the arrival of the engineering team at the airport. "A UK engineering team has deployed to Thiruvananthapuram International Airport to assess and repair the UK F-35B aircraft, which landed following an emergency diversion," the spokesperson said in a statement. It further said that the UK has accepted the offer of a space in the Maintenance Repair and Overhaul (MRO) facility of the airport, and are in discussions to finalise arrangements with relevant authorities. "In line with standard procedure, the aircraft will be moved following the arrival of UK engineers, who are carrying specialist equipment necessary for the movement and repair process," it said. Meanwhile, airport sources said the fighter jet was moved to the MRO. "The UK remains very grateful for the continued support and collaboration of the Indian authorities and airport teams," the British High Commission statement added. The jet, worth over USD 110 million and known to be one of the most advanced fighter aircraft in the world, made an emergency landing at the Thiruvananthapuram International Airport on 14 June. It remained grounded at the airport since then, awaiting repairs after developing a technical fault.
